The equivalent diameter for fluid flow through a channel of constant non-circular cross section of area 'A' is given by (where, P = perimeter of the channel in contact with the fluid) ?
Correct answer: A. 4 A/P
- A. 4 A/P
- B. A/P
- C. 4 P/A
- D. √A
Explanation
For a non-circular channel, the hydraulic or equivalent diameter is defined as D_e = 4A/P, where P is the wetted perimeter. The factor four makes the expression reduce to the actual diameter for a circular pipe.
